Introduction to cross browser testing learn web development. There are various free and paid tools in the market for testing browser compatibility. While today, crossbrowser compatibility might appear as a low priority security issue, it is a thorn in the side of almost every web developer, and it will eventually impact end users if the problem. Codingphase learn how to code get a job passive income. Cross browser compatibility expert help get help right. Various online services are available to validate the codes. What is crossbrowser compatibility and why do we need it.
Fortunately, every major web browser has developer tools that enable you to emulate each device and test your websites responsive design without having to buy or pay for any special devices. Colloquially, such multibrowser applications, as well as frameworks and libraries are still referred to as crossbrowser. Here are some best tools listed for cross browser testing shortlisted. Try to generalize your css so it works the same in all browsers. Jul, 2011 cross browser compatible web development. The principles of crossbrowser css coding smashing magazine. The importance of cross browser compatibility in website development. All of this cross browser testing business may sound time consuming and scary, but it neednt be you just need to plan carefully for it, and make sure you do.
Its demonstrating how to style an element with javascript, which in itself is a nightmare. In simple terms, cross browser css with feature detection involves testing whether a browser is capable of running the given lines of code and depending on the outcome of the test, a. Crossui nocode app builder enables anyone no software developer required to create interactive apps without coding. In this section, we are going to show you how to use mostly css to solve cross browser compatibility issues. When a software program is developed for multiple computer platforms. Crossplatform software may be divided into two types. In computing, crossplatform software is computer software that is implemented on multiple computing platforms. Thus, cross browser compatibility testing comes into play, to let us know how our website behaves on different browsers and operating system. Crossbrowser compatibility tutorial use js for crossbrowser. One click bug logging to your favorite bug tracking tool like asana. Cross browser compatibility expert help get help right now.
Nov 05, 2019 cross browser compatibility is a term that refers to websites, web services, and ecommerce platforms that can work across different types of internet browsers and platforms. Adapting to coding practices making use of readymade code libraries supporting cross browser compatibility can also help you develop nice applications. How to make a crossbrowser compatible website dzone web dev. Dec 20, 2017 fortunately, every major web browser has developer tools that enable you to emulate each device and test your websites responsive design without having to buy or pay for any special devices or tools. What crossbrowsercrossplatform compatibility means, and. In the case of firefox, the firefoxdriver binaryneeds to be installed separately from the python siteand added to the system path. This means that you get slightly, or greatly, different layouts in each. Ultimatewb software does the bulk of the work for you here it is crossbrowser and crossplatform compatible software.
This is referred to as cross browser compatibility. Widest crossbrowser compatibility the html menus generated by vista buttons run perfectly on all old and new browsers, including ie5,6,7,8, firefox, opera, safari and chrome on pc, mac, and linux. However, over a period of time i have realized that it is better to have an offline validator download one and install it. Browser compatibility is the term which is used to define how your websiteweb app performs across different browsers and operating systems. Here is the list of top tools for cross browser testing shortlisted by our experts. Cross browser compatibility is somehow entirely different from the multi browser compatibility. List of the latest and the best cross browser testing tools for your. When a software program is developed for multiple computer platforms, it is called a crossplatform program. Crossbrowser compatibility is somehow entirely different from the multibrowser compatibility. Tutorial on creating crossbrowser compatible html and css. If you have to, use browser specific stylesheets for the few cases you cannot generalize.
There are adinfinitve tools to check your web app for cross browser compatibility. Its a good idea taking some time to read your codes and check them across different browsers. Dec 02, 20 besides what type of coding you include in your website, you also want to have a fluid and responsive website that adjusts to the different internet browser sizes of these different devices. Still hungry for cross browser compatibility resources and solutions. Codementor is an ondemand marketplace for top cross browser compatibility engineers, developers, consultants, architects, programmers, and tutors.
Cross browser refers to the ability for a website, web application, html hypertext markup language construct or clientside script to support all the web browsers. This section needs removing, restructuring or renaming this section. Unfortunately, that goal is generally agreed to be almost impossible to attain. The problem is that each browser adds different default margins, padding, etc.
Not only will simple code be more crossbrowser friendly, it will also be more. Jun 07, 2010 it is arguable that there is no goal in web design more satisfying than getting a beautiful and intuitive design to look exactly the same in every currentlyused browser. Jan 03, 2019 in simple terms, cross browser css with feature detection involves testing whether a browser is capable of running the given lines of code and depending on the outcome of the test, a specific block of code is run which is supported by the browser resulting in near perfect consistency and cross browser css compatibility. Crossbrowser compatibility ultimately has very little to do with what a web site looks like, and a lot more to do with how it functions.
Given the sheer number of different options out there, it is impractical for programmers to test their code on every possible scenario or platform. Codingphase helped me start my company blakio llc at. What is cross browser compatibility and how does it affect my website. So, need to formulate a proper testing strategy and select a perfect tool.
Crossui create fully interactive apps codeless and. But my personal experience with this exercise is that it is very beneficial for attaining crossbrowser compatibility. Instead of using software for coding html and css, it is very advantageous to perform manualhand coding for making the site cross browser compatible. Tutorial on creating cross browser compatible html and css as more and more sites are accessed from different devices all running different browsers, its important to make sure your frontend. Using these two in collaboration can save you from a lot of crossbrowser trouble. You need to select the browser compatibility test tool depending on your needs. Codementor is an ondemand marketplace for top cross browser compatibility engineers, developers, consultants, architects, programmers, and. A quick look into the frustrating world of crossbrowser compatibility and.
Crossbrowser refers to the ability for a website, web application, html hypertext markup language. Our free solution lets you develop addons that are automatically compatible with all. When implementing ajax enabled frameworks, javascript coding gets more important. Consider this a list of crossbrowser compatibility issues that every. The term cross browser has existed since the web development initiated. Shareable object repository and reusable code modules for efficient test. Read the rest of swati dhingras advice on crossbrowser. Apart from checking if the tech is supported by the browser before hand, there are some main guidelines that you must follow to make sure that the final website comes out cross browser compatible. The ability for a website, web application, html construct or clientside script to support all the web browsers. The goal is to make the website visible and to make the pages rendered correctly in the major browsers. A combination of and the codingphase youtube channel has given me the confidence to dream big. Cross browser compatibility is the ability of a website or web application to function across different browsers and degrade gracefully when browser features are absent or lacking.
While cross browser capability allows a website or web application to be properly rendered by all browsers. To check for cross browser compatibility, you need to do cross browser testing. Typically web applications are developed with a single target clientside configuration in view and. The history of cross browser is involved with the history of the. Browser compatibility is the capability or flexibility of a website, web application, script or html design to function on different web browsers available in the market. How to test your website in different browsers and mobile.
Cross browser testing with coded ui executeautomation. Using a tool like crossbrowsertesting gives you access to do this in over. While this is a step back in terms of healthy competition, it does mean that if a website works. Technically this is referred to as cross browser compatibility.
Browser compatibility cross browser compatibility testing. Thus, crossbrowser compatibility testing comes into play, to let us. Tutorial on creating crossbrowser compatible html and css as more and more sites are accessed from different devices all running different browsers, its important to make sure your. Top 10 cross browser testing tools in 2020 latest ranking. Do you need a crossbrowser tool dedicated to device testing. Css with feature detection for cross browser compatibility. What is cross browser compatibility and how does it affect my. Some have even gone on record as stating that perfect, cross browser compatibility is not necessary.
Get cross browser compatibility expert help in 6 minutes. The rendering engine of the browser decides how the html and css are rendered, overall how the webpage is displayed. Oct, 2014 browser compatibility is the capability or flexibility of a website, web application, script or html design to function on different web browsers available in the market. Create fully interactive apps codeless and serverless crossui. Crossbrowser compatibility is a term that refers to websites, web services, and ecommerce platforms that can work across different types of internet browsers and platforms. I am using chrome v 55 for cross browser testing, and getting errors. How can i make my css code compatible with all browsers. Cross browser testing is the practice of making sure that the web sites and. Not to be confused with multibrowser compatible, cross browser compatible applications and websites will be stable in any version of a browser. Cross browser compatibility signifies that a website is used in any and all browser versions.
In computing, crossplatform, or multiplatform, is an attribute conferred to computer software or computing methods and concepts. Jun 28, 2017 browser compatibility is the term which is used to define how your websiteweb app performs across different browsers and operating systems. For example, the html validator addon in firefox, w3c validator, and others can validate your code automatically. It is arguable that there is no goal in web design more satisfying than getting a beautiful and intuitive design to look exactly the same in every currentlyused browser. Cross browser compatibility ultimately has very little to do with what a web site looks like, and a lot more to do with how it functions. All of this cross browser testing business may sound time consuming and scary, but it neednt be you just need to plan carefully for it, and make sure you do enough testing in the right places to make sure you dont run into unexpected problems.
Crossbrowser compatibility tips part 2 monitis blog. So crossbrowser compatibility will always be an issue due to each browser team prioritizing features differently. We will also use a little javascript to tell the browser which css style sheet to use. Luckily we have a few tips for making your website crosscompatible. It is a borderline how to section and gives an incomplete view of crossbrowser. It can safely be concluded that even though it is a new entrant as compared to angular and react, vue. The goal of my company is to provide the resources for lowincome kids to. For example, in my family we know my brother is the favorite child, but my parents wont admit it out loud. Cross browser compatibility is widely recognized as an important issue among web developers but hardly ever addressed directly during the software development process. Best cross browser testing tools in 2020 software testing. Crossbrowser compatibility signifies that a website is used in any and all browser versions. So i am searching for an offline tool to check crossbrowser compatibility.
So i am searching for an offline tool to check cross browser compatibility. I couldnt thank joe enough for the consistency of entertaining and understanding content. It connects to the dom or javascript output on any device and effectively fix the code. Prototype, develop and package the exactly same code into web apps, native desktop windows, linux and mac apps, as well as mobile apps.
Read the rest of swati dhingras advice on cross browser compatible web development. This is part 2 of a 5 part series on developing browser friendly web applications. An instance of firefox browser can be createdthrough your code using. Wordpress cross browser compatibility january 2, 20 ian lin in wordpress tutorials. Jul 26, 2018 adapting to coding practices making use of readymade code libraries supporting cross browser compatibility can also help you develop nice applications. Now, you may be confused on what is the difference between crossbrowser and multibrowser. Nov 12, 2018 the rendering engine of the browser decides how the html and css are rendered, overall how the webpage is displayed. What is cross browser compatibility and how does it affect. What is crossbrowser compatibility a guide for beginners. Our free solution lets you develop addons that are automatically compatible with all browsers. For example, in my family we know my brother is the favorite child, but my. Crossbrowser compatibility is the ability of a website or web application to function across different browsers and degrade gracefully when browser features are absent or lacking. Similarly, when a website is developed for multiple browsers, it is called a cross browser website. If you are a wordpress developer, you have surely fought with wordpress crossbrowser compatibility.
What is crossbrowser compatibility tools for making crossbrowser compatibility easier to achieve polyfills, frameworks code examples. Adapting to coding practices making use of readymade code libraries supporting crossbrowser compatibility can. Compatibility of cross browsers is a term used for the use of portals, web services and electronic commerce networks that run in different internet browser styles and on different platforms. The benefit of creating a website with browser computability is that it improves a websites reach and cuts down on loss in performance. Jan 02, 20 all of the examples in this tutorial so far have explained how to fix cross browser compatibility issues with pure javascript. The term cross browser is often confused with multi browser. Prototype, develop and package the exactly same code into web apps, native. Introduction to cross browser testing learn web development mdn. Getting started with open broadcaster software obs duration. The foremost thing that you need to make sure is that have you added the doctype in your html file. Another major crossbrowser compatibility issue faced by developers is the validation of html and css codes.
Crossbrowser means web application works with all versions of all browsers. Similarly, when a website is developed for multiple browsers, it is called a. In part 1 of the coding for different browsers series, we looked at the various techniques you could incorporate in your workflow to make your site cross browser. Besides what type of coding you include in your website, you also want to have a fluid and responsive website that adjusts to the different internet browser sizes of these different devices.
951 78 137 799 864 1261 598 1061 299 263 121 109 1472 679 386 1126 120 1121 922 753 1110 1034 1297 441 1487 988 507 1110 886 231 622 634 666 474 652 226 766 395 365 1489 88